Certificate in CNC Programming

How It Works

  1. 1. Select Certification & Register
  2. 2. Receive Online e-Learning Access (LMS)
  3. 3. Take exam online anywhere, anytime
  4. 4. Get certified & Increase Employability

Test Details

  • Duration: 60 minutes
  • No. of questions: 50
  • Maximum marks: 50, Passing marks: 25 (50%).
  • There is NO negative marking in this module.
  • Online exam.

Benefits of Certification

$49.00 /-

CNC programming, which stands for Computer Numerical Control programming, is the process of creating instructions that control the operation of CNC machines. CNC machines are automated manufacturing tools that can perform precise and repetitive tasks, such as cutting, drilling, milling, or turning materials.

CNC programming involves writing a set of commands, known as G-code or CNC code, which tells the CNC machine what actions to perform and in what sequence. G-code is a standardized programming language used in the manufacturing industry. It consists of alphanumeric codes that represent specific actions, such as moving the machine's tool to a particular position, setting cutting speeds, controlling coolant flow, or changing tools.

Please note, learning resources are NOT provided and only certification and assessment are applicable.

Why should one take Vskills CNC Programming certification?

Getting certified in Vskills CNC Programmer Certification can have several benefits:

  • Increased Earning Potential: Having a certificate in CNC programming can potentially lead to higher earning potential. Skilled CNC programmers are valued in the industry, and their expertise in optimizing production processes and minimizing errors can contribute to cost savings for companies. As a result, you may have opportunities for better compensation and benefits.
  • Enhanced Technical Knowledge: CNC programming certificates typically cover a wide range of topics, including G-code programming, tool selection, machine setup, and troubleshooting. By completing a certificate program, you can acquire in-depth knowledge and understanding of CNC programming principles and practices, making you more competent and effective in your role.
  • Advancement and Career Growth: CNC programming is a specialized skill that can lead to career advancement. With a certificate, you may be eligible for higher-level positions, such as CNC programmer, CNC operator, or CNC technician, which often offer better salaries and more responsibilities.
  • Job Opportunities: CNC programming is in high demand in industries such as aerospace, automotive, medical devices, and many others. With a certificate, you can qualify for a wider range of job opportunities in manufacturing companies that rely on CNC technology for their production processes.

Ultimately, a certificate in CNC programming can open doors to rewarding career opportunities, provide job security, and equip you with the skills necessary to excel in the evolving field of CNC machining and manufacturing.

The certification covers

  • G-Code Fundamentals
  • Programming Tools and Techniques
  • Machining Strategies and Optimization
  • Advanced CNC Programming Concepts

Who will benefit from taking Vskills CNC Programming certification?

This course suitable for anyone who wants to quickly understand and expand their knowledge of blockchain and want to have a solid understanding of blockchain application development.

Several individuals can benefit from taking a certificate in CNC programming, which includes:

  • Individuals Starting a Career: Those who are starting their careers in the manufacturing industry and have an interest in CNC machining can greatly benefit from a CNC programming certificate.
  • Machinists and CNC Operators: Vskills CNC Programmer Certification equips them with the skills to program CNC machines, expanding their job opportunities and potentially increasing their earning potential.
  • Manufacturing Technicians: Technicians working in manufacturing settings can benefit from Vskills CNC Programmer Certification to enhance their technical expertise.
  • CNC Programmers and Engineers: Experienced CNC programmers or engineers may also benefit as Vskills CNC Programmer Certification provide them with formal recognition of their skills and expertise, validating their knowledge in CNC programming and potentially leading to career advancements or opportunities for specialization.
  • Professionals in Related Fields: Individuals working in related fields such as CAD/CAM, quality control, or production planning can benefit from Vskills CNC Programmer Certification.
  • Entrepreneurs and Small Business Owners: Entrepreneurs or small business owners involved in manufacturing or machining can benefit from Vskills CNC Programmer Certification.
  • Career Changers: Individuals looking to make a career change and enter the manufacturing industry can benefit from Vskills CNC Programmer Certification.

Overall, a certificate in CNC programming can benefit a wide range of individuals, from beginners in the field to experienced professionals looking to enhance their skills and career prospects. It provides a pathway to gaining specialized knowledge and expertise in CNC programming, opening doors to exciting opportunities in the manufacturing industry.

CNC Programming Practice Test


CNC Programming Interview Questions


Apply for Certificate in CNC Programming

By Net banking / Credit Card/Debit Card

We accept Visa/Master/Amex cards and all Indian Banks Debit Cards. There is no need to fill the application form in case you are paying online.

Please click buy now to proceed for online payments.

  • Visa Card
  • Master Card
  • American Express
Buy Now


     Introduction to CNC Machining
        - Basics of CNC Machining
        - Types of CNC Machines
        - CNC Programming Languages

    CNC Programming Fundamentals
        - G-codes and M-codes
        - Toolpath Generation
        - CNC Machine Setup

    CNC Machine Operation
        - Loading Workpieces
        - Running CNC Programs
        - Machine Monitoring

    CNC Troubleshooting
        - Identifying Errors and Issues
        - Program Debugging
        - Tool Wear and Replacement

    Advanced CNC Techniques
        - Multi-Axis Machining
        - Tool Changes and Toolpaths
        - CNC Machine Maintenance

    Safety in CNC Machining
        - Machine Safety
        - Tool Handling and Setup
        - Personal Protective Equipment (PPE)

Write a review

Please login or register to review

 For Support